The Ultimate Backlink Building Strategies
Securing authoritative backlinks remains an critical component of any successful SEO effort. Forget tired techniques; this guide explores truly impressive backlink building approaches . Focus on acquiring backlinks naturally through publishing fantastic, shareable material that others will be compelled to link to. Writing for other blogs on relevant websites offers a fantastic opportunity to reach new audiences and build your authority; just ensure the sites are reputable . Broken link building, where you find outdated links on other sites and offer your content as a alternative, is another reliable technique. Don’t neglect relationship building – connecting with industry leaders and fellow website owners can unlock a wealth of linking possibilities . Ultimately, consistent effort and a focus on providing genuine value will yield the best, most sustainable backlink profile.

Avoid These Common Backlink Mistakes
Securing strong backlinks is crucial for boosting your website's visibility and driving organic traffic. However, many site owners inadvertently make serious errors that can actually hurt their SEO efforts. A frequent error is building backlinks from unrelated websites; these links offer no value and can even be flagged by search engines. Also, avoid engaging in link schemes , as these are seen as manipulative tactics. Furthermore, don’t simply spam backlinks on low-quality directories or comment sections - focus instead on earning earned links from reputable and authoritative platforms. Finally, be certain to monitor your backlink profile regularly and disavow any harmful links that could be affecting your site’s authority.

The conventional wisdom often indicates that more backlinks are always better, but a thorough examination reveals a different truth. Focusing solely on backlink quantity can lead to negligible benefit – or even damage – to your website's position . Conversely, prioritize link quality over sheer volume. A lone backlink from a highly authoritative site in your niche can outweigh hundreds of links from low-quality sources. Consider these key factors when evaluating potential backlinks:
- Website Influence – a higher score generally signifies greater value.
- Alignment – the link should be to content that’s directly related to your own.
- Location – editorial links within high-quality content are far more powerful than those in footers or directories.
- Link Terms - use natural language that describes the linked page. Avoid keyword stuffing!
